About the Role

Quilt Software is looking for an experienced Implementation Specialist to join our growing customer success team! In this role, you will serve on a team of onboarding specialists and act as an internal advocate for our customers. The Implementation Specialist is vital in helping our new customers implement their new point-of-sale system successfully. 

This role is based in our Office in Provo Utah, Riverside CA or Atlanta, GA. 

Below are some tasks you can expect to manage in your role

  • Serve as the primary point of contact for new customers assigned to you
  • Manage a rotating list of assigned customers through the setup process
  • Ensure the customer receives timely assistance with setup, needs analysis, installation, data import, and software training to get their POS system operational
  • Perform data imports using Excel and provided tools to prepare and import customer data files to the POS software
  • Basic remote hardware setup and configuration
  • Be a subject matter expert on the software you are assigned to implement
  • Fully train the customer on the software, ensuring their needs are met
  • Collect customer feedback and suggesting areas of improvement, serving as the customer’s advocate
  • Collaborate with every department to ensure the task at hand is completed or delegated properly
  • Manage and update customer health metrics and information in Salesforce 
  • Navigate customer needs with patience and empathy
  • Get customers live and operational in a timely manner to meet team objectives
  • Provide service our customers can brag about

What you need to know about the Chicago Tech Scene

With vibrant neighborhoods, great food and more affordable housing than either coast, Chicago might be the most liveable major tech hub. It is the birthplace of modern commodities and futures trading, a national hub for logistics and commerce, and home to the American Medical Association and the American Bar Association. This diverse blend of industry influences has helped Chicago emerge as a major player in verticals like fintech, biotechnology, legal tech, e-commerce and logistics technology. It’s also a major hiring center for tech companies on both coasts.

Key Facts About Chicago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 245,800; 5.2%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: McDonald’s, John Deere, Boeing, Morningstar
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, biotechnology, fintech, software, logistics technology
  • Funding Landscape: $2.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Pritzker Group Venture Capital, Arch Venture Partners, MATH Venture Partners, Jump Capital, Hyde Park Venture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: Northwestern University, University of Chicago, University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, Illinois Institute of Technology, Argonne National Laboratory,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ory
